Output 80c3e787ec035a1104b5fafba9d424b6e901e400aa9c256a95b51754b546ad89:40

value
101937825
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d85dfa8bdccc660c505f4104fa64facca30d56f1 OP_EQUALVERIFY OP_CHECKSIG
address
1Lj3YC17CT7J4XBkBSmXow4G4i93WwEHfZ
transaction
80c3e787ec035a1104b5fafba9d424b6e901e400aa9c256a95b51754b546ad89
spent
true